Linking nationwide health and social registry data to inform the policy for Tuberculosis contact tracing in Brazil.

Objectives Mitigating the socioeconomic determinants of Tuberculosis (TB) and systematic screening of contacts and high-risk groups are targets of The World Health Organization (WHO) End TB Strategy by 2035.Our aim was to link socioeconomic information to TB datasets to inform policy makers in Brazil and contribute to addressing current challenges.

Identification of Small-Molecule Inhibitors of Brucella Diaminopimelate Decarboxylase by Using a High-Throughput Screening Assay

Brucellosis, caused by intracellular gram-negative pathogens of the genus Brucella, continues to be one of the most pandemic zoonotic diseases in most countries.At present, the therapeutic treatment of Stationery brucellosis relies on a combination of multiple antibiotics that involves a long course of treatment, easy relapse, and high side effects
